Transaction 2354bc3a659bf9537c3340ab8a8904e4ea7a739b9c505a3d10017fefdbd518e4

3 Input
2 Outputs
  • 2354bc3a659bf9537c3340ab8a8904e4ea7a739b9c505a3d10017fefdbd518e4:0
  • value  912046
    address  19cbb8JkxoQtZJwmKgCVeFvXx8pk6rGFkf
  • 2354bc3a659bf9537c3340ab8a8904e4ea7a739b9c505a3d10017fefdbd518e4:1
  • value  5870000
    address  3FjShtMxWM4UbEar945zuSpxhAebfHJSs2